Reese Witherspoon and her husband, Jim Toth, plan to file for divorce. The Your Place or Mine actress announced the divorce on Instagram on March 24, 2023, but a report from RadarOnline claims the split has been brewing for years. Insiders say the trouble began when Toth left his longtime job at Creative Artists Agency (CAA), where he spent time repping stars like Robert Downey Jr. and Scarlett Johansson for the now-defunct streaming service, Quibi.

Toth reportedly ended his 23-year tenure with CAA in 2019 to jump aboard Quibi, a new streaming service with a focus on mobile viewing and short-form content. Quibi had a lot going for it; it was started by the business-savvy Jeffrey Katzenberg and Meg Whitman and boasted nearly $2 billion from investors. But many, including Reese Witherspoon, were skeptical of the idea.

Apparently, Toth assured Reese Witherspoon that he was confident in his choice to join Quibi, despite concerns around the industry that the service’s model was unsustainable; short-form content has long been notoriously difficult to monetize. Toth’s decision led to the start of the couple’s tension.

Quibi made a fast, expensive foray into the content game with projects starring the likes of Kevin Hart, Chrissy Teigan, Anna Kendrick, and Laurence Fishburne. Some of its shows received positive reviews, with #FreeRayshawn earning two Emmy awards. But only six months after it launched, Quibi failed.

Reese Witherspoon warned Toth of the risk he was taking in leaving an established career for a new venture, and the endeavor went about as badly as it could have. Since then, the tension between Witherspoon and Toth has reportedly grown to an unacceptable level.

The struggles highlighted personality differences; Reese Witherspoon is driven and career-focused, and Toth has been described as laid back in demeanor. The pair reportedly lead essentially separate lives, with Witherspoon’s packed work schedule said to contribute to the couple’s decision to split.

The description of the couple as cold and passionless paints a very different picture compared to 2011, when Reese Witherspoon and Jim Toth first met. The couple was said to have had a fast and passionate start to their marriage, which yielded one child, Tennessee James Toth.

In her Instagram post, Reese Witherspoon stressed that raising Tennessee was her and Jim’s priority and that they intended to continue to do so amicably. Witherspoon will do so while continuing to act and produce under her Hello Sunshine production banner.
